44 * A sysctl(3) MIB for generic interface information. This information
45 * is exported in the net.link.generic branch, which has the following
46 * structure:
48 * net.link.generic .system - system-wide control variables
49 * and statistics (node)
50 * .ifdata.<ifindex>.general
51 * - what's in `struct ifdata'
52 * plus some other info
53 * .ifdata.<ifindex>.linkspecific
54 * - a link-type-specific data
55 * structure (as might be used
56 * by an SNMP agent
58 * Perhaps someday we will make addresses accessible via this interface
59 * as well (then there will be four such...). The reason that the
60 * index comes before the last element in the name is because it
61 * seems more orthogonal that way, particularly with the possibility
62 * of other per-interface data living down here as well (e.g., integrated
63 * services stuff).
